As a second shift Housekeeping Associate, you will be responsible for providing a positive first impression for our guests by maintaining the highest level of cleanliness and quickly and effectively assisting with any concerns. Key Responsibilities Clean and/or polish all stainless surfaces, glass, acrylic, mirrors, windows, etc. Power sweep, vacuum, dust-damp mop surfaces daily and strip/reseal floors as needed, clean carpet and upholstery on a scheduled basis Remove trash and recycling daily Clean, sanitize, disinfect, and restock public and employee restrooms and shower areas daily Clean offices, kitchens, break areas, exhibit routes, and backup areas Provide safe cleanup of bodily waste while strictly adhering to OSHA Bloodborne Pathogens guidelines Transport and stock supplies and equipment; report usage for reordering Wash, dry, and put away laundry daily Execute and maintain Core Values and Service Standards Qualifications High school diploma or GED preferred Minimum of two years’ experience in commercial cleaning preferred Knowledge of cleaning machinery and chemicals Knowledge of various cleaning techniques Skills and willingness to operate all cleaning machinery Capable of repetitive use of hands and body Good verbal and written communication skills Ability to work as a team or alone when assigned tasks Full-time, hourly ($15.00/hour); Second shift (2:00pm – 10:30pm); will include some weekends.
